Helical Piers Installation in Columbus, OH
Helical piers installation is a foundation support method used to stabilize and lift structures on properties with challenging soil conditions or uneven terrain. This service involves screwing steel piers into the ground to reach stable soil layers, providing a solid base for various projects such as new home additions, deck supports, retaining walls, or foundation repairs. Property owners typically seek this service when they notice uneven floors, settling, or shifting structures, and want a reliable solution to enhance stability without extensive excavation.

Helical Piers Installation Questions
What are helical piers used for? Helical piers provide stable support for structures like decks, porches, and additions, especially in challenging soil conditions.
How do helical piers install into the ground? They are screwed into the soil using specialized equipment, allowing for precise placement without extensive excavation.
Are helical piers suitable for all types of properties? Helical piers are versatile and can be used on residential, commercial, and uneven or unstable ground surfaces.
What types of projects typically require helical piers? They are commonly used for foundation repair, supporting new construction, or stabilizing existing structures.
